My #1 Problem

• My #1 cause of stress

– Students missing class

Page 4: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Living in a cause and effect universe

• It is important to communicate– I am not responsible for your

success.

– You are responsible for your success.

– We live in a cause and effect universe, you will reap what you sow.

• BUT student and institutional expectations don’t align with this law!

Page 5: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Stuck between a rock and a hard place

• Student expectations– You will help me

• Institutional expectations– You should help students if they have a

valid excuse

• My challenge:– What is a valid excuse?– How can I deal with all these exceptions?– How can I help students without

interrupting the law of cause and effect?

• I’M STUCK!!!!• My solution...

– Record my live lectures and just post them on Brightspace.

Equipment Used

• Techsmith’s Snagit

– used to create videos of the instructor’s screen

– Cost $150

Page 8: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Equipment Used

• Wireless Microphone

– Cost was $300, Samson AirLine Micro Camera

Page 9: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Equipment Used

• LogicTech Webcam HD Pro

– Cost $100

Page 10: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Equipment Used

• Benro A1573FS2 Single Legs Video Tripod

– Cost $330

Page 11: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Recording Process

• Record the video with TechSmith

• Upload it using Manage File utility in D2L– 20-30 minutes to upload

• Go to the corresponding content section of D2L– Create a File

– Insert Quicklink to the Course File

• Add a quicklink to the video in the news section of D2L

Participants in the Study

• Student body

– ICT students

• All students had a SAIT issued laptop

– Programming Essentials (61 students)

• 1st semester course delivered in Fall 2014

– Database Programming (58 students)

• 2nd semester course delivered in Winter 2015

Page 16: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Courses in the study

• Programming Essentials (1st semester)(61 students)

– Face to face delivery

– Supplemented by Brightspace

• student slides, programming assignments and M/C quizzes

Page 17: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Courses in the study

– Database Programming (58 students) (2nd semester)

• Face to face delivery– Split evenly between

» Using ORACLE to write and execute queries

» Drawing database designs (by hand and using Visio)

• Supplemented by Brightspace– student slides, assignments and M/C quizzes

Page 18: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Survey

1. I have made use of the recorded lectures– T or F

2. How many times did you view recorded lectures since the midterm/final?– 0x– 1-5x– 10-15x– More than 15x

3. On what type of device did you view them? (Select all that apply)– Computer– Tablet– Smartphone– Other

4. How did the use of recorded lectures assist you in this course?5. In your opinion would you still need the live lecture class? Why or why not?

What would you choose to be done in place of the live lecture?6. Do you have any other comments or suggestions regarding recorded lectures?

Application1st Semester

• 1St semester (2 course sections)

– posted pre-recorded video of the first lecture

– recorded and posted live lectures

– posted assignment overviews (recorded live)

– posted assignment and midterm solutions (recorded live)

– when I was sick another instructor used my recording during lecture

Page 21: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Results 1st Semester

• 61 students

– 89 % male

– 11 % female

• 39 responses to the midterm survey

• 40 responses to the final survey

Application2nd semester

• 2nd semester (2 course sections)– posted the live lectures after the first course

delivery in the week• posted the recordings to both course sections

– posted assignment overviews (live)

– posted pre-recorded video solutions for quizzes and the more complex assignments

– posted the quiz midterm solution (live)

– recorded some lecture sessions delivered on the whiteboard

Page 26: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Results 2nd Semester

• 58 students

– 86 % male

– 14 % female

• 27 responses to midterm survey

• 23 responses to final survey

Surprises

• Biggest Surprises

– Students still want face to face time with their instructor and peers

– A large number of students use the recordings to pick up what they missed in class

– The recordings offer a sense of comfort to students and relieve stress

Page 37: Can You Show Me That Again? Recording Lectures in Brightspace

Benefits

• Largest Benefits– It costs me almost nothing.– Encourages students to

take responsibility for their own learning and behaviour.

– If I run out of time I can ask the students to watch the video.

– I can focus on the majority instead of the lowest common denominator.

– Last year’s recordings will help me to prepare to teach the following year.
